Morocco Wants Deeper Relationship with Brazil

“Our intention should not be to simply buy or sell, but to establish trustful partnerships so that we can grow together.” The statement was made on Friday, November 26, at the opening of the business meeting between entrepreneurs from Brazil and Morocco by Mourad Cherif.
